Abstract: | This report is a technical summary of all the work carried out on tenement EL 32620 (part of the Carrara project) during the reporting period 16/08/2021 - 15/08/2022. On 4th February 2022, Resolution Minerals Ltd (RML) announced it had signed a binding term sheet with private company Cientifica Pty Ltd to Purchase a 100% interest in six exploration tenements (3 granted, 3 in application) which comprise the Carrara Range Project, including EL 32620. Resolution Minerals believes EL 32620, has the potential for economic sedimentary basin hosted base metals, manganese and iron ore mineralisation. At such an early stage of exploration RML intends to apply largely geophysical exploration methods which are effective screening tools across all sedimentary-hosted base metal deposit styles. During the reporting period the tenement was held by both Cientifica Pty Ltd and Resolution Minerals Ltd. The following was undertaken: Desktop reviews of historic reports and data, Review of ASTER imagery for the purposes of mapping manganese, Merging of open source geophysical data. Resolution Minerals only held the tenement for four and a half months during the reporting period and are still undertaking a full desktop review so are yet to complete target ranking. RML are keen to progress this area which has been largely under explored for base metals |
